Subject: DR Drill — Socket Reconnect Fix Verification

Hi Priya,

During Thursday's disaster-recovery drill we will deliberately drop the Wrenfield websocket gateway to confirm the reconnect bug (duplicate session churn) is fixed in release 4.2. Please hold the release train until the drill report is signed off. To access the sealed drill environment, use the recovery passphrase given below.

vault phrase of kajof-bawig = istath-holdor

Ticket: LIFTSIM-482 — Expired credentials blocking simulator runs. The Vertica Tower elevator-dispatch simulator (project Hoistline) stopped pulling traffic profiles overnight because the service credential issued last quarter lapsed. As a new contractor, you won't have the old token cached, so don't bother hunting for it. A fresh credential has been provisioned for the profile-feed service with the same scopes as before; rotation is now quarterly and calendar reminders are set. Use the replacement key below to restore access.

service key, fafof-yagug: qvz3-94e

# Break-Glass Access — Larkspur Wiki

Role-based access on the Larkspur wiki is enforced through three tiers: Reader, Editor, and Custodian. Custodian rights are held by two staff members and are never shared via group roles. If both Custodians are unavailable, break-glass access restores a temporary Custodian session through the Hollowmere console. The session is logged, time-boxed to one hour, and reviewed afterward. To initiate break-glass, an on-call responder must enter the recovery passphrase shown below.

unlock words, fawig-bagef: olidor-holir-istox-holath-tamys-quenion-giliel

# Service Accounts: String Extraction

The `extract-i18n` script pulls translatable strings from all Bramblewick repos and pushes them to the Glossa service. It runs under the `i18n-extractor` service account. Do not run it under your personal account; Glossa rate-limits individual users aggressively. The account has write access to the staging catalog only. Set the token in your shell before invoking the script. The current staging token is below.

API key for kahap-kafog: zpat15_6qzxZ7YR8aDwjmp